Also, while i liked SOTN, I really disliked the lack of actual platforming element. You missed a jump? Oh, no biggie, just land on the screen below. There's never any pit you can fall in this game, ergo, there's virtually no platforming challenge.
The only vague challenge it has are some rooms on the inverted castle with some traps, but by then, you can just bypass everything as a cloud of gas.
